Vodafone, the London-based global telecom giant – in collaboration with the Greek National Tourism Organisation and the Hellenic Chamber of Hotels – has introduced Vodafone Explore Greece, an innovative smartphone application geared to promote Greece as a destination to Vodafone’s millions of subscribers worldwide. The free application, aiming to make information on the Greek tourism product easier to access, will be promoted to Vodafone’s massive international subscriber-base, a move that will no-doubt have a positive impact on the promotion of Greece’s tourism product on a global level. “The Vodafone Explore Greece application enables us to talk about Greece; to highlight our country’s unique natural beauty, our culture and high level of services available”, said at the press conference Mr. Glafkos Persianis, CEO of Vodafone Greece. “Through our technology and international presence, we are contributing to the efforts underway to furthering the development of our country”. The app, is free to download for all Android Smartphone users worldwide, even for non-Vodafone subscribers, and features a plethora of original content that makes it unique to other travel apps. It’s simple to use, includes rich and dynamic audiovisual content that is constantly updated, while the app’s GPS capability provides users with information on what to see and do close to where they are. Smartphone android users, who download Vodafone’s Explore Greece app, will be able to get information on different tourist destinations in Greece, including information on accommodation, events, entertainment, food, nightlife, etc., as well as detailed interactive maps of places they want to visit. In addition, the application will provide them with information on beaches, history art, culture, geography, etc., but also resources of not-to-be-missed areas of natural beauty, tourist attractions, archaeological sites, museums, and close to 50,000 different points of interest in Greece. Subscribers who don’t speak Greek will also be able to use a common phrases translation tool, which for added convenience includes sound. Key to the app’s success is its interactivity, as users can share and upload photos on facebook. Subscribers around the world will also get a special treat, as Vodafone has secured a series of offers from which they can benefit from. Integral to the development of the app was Vodafone’s collaboration with the GNTO and the Hellenic Chamber of Hotels. The public-private partnership is geared to promote Greek tourism, and provide a tool, which people from all the world can remotely access, in order to view and learn about one of the world’s most beautiful destinations, Greece. Vodafone Explore Greece is already available for mobile smartphones running Android and will soon be made available for the iPhone in the coming days.
